Method for identifying abalone using polymorphism of calmodulin intron

机译:利用钙调蛋白内含子多态性鉴定鲍鱼的方法

摘要

(A) separating the genomic DNA of the abalone, (B) conducting PCR using the first primer of the abalone moduline intron III, and (B) isolating the genomic DNA of the abalone isolated in (A) (C), (B), and (C) of electrophoresis of the PCR products using the second primer of abalone knockdown module intrin III, (D) of identifying the species of rollover through the use of a knock-in moduline intron polymorphism,Haliotis discus hannai), Round abalone (Haliotis discusDiscus), King Abalone (Haliotis madaka), And horse abalone (Haliotis gigantea) Can be classified into species at the stage of spoilage, so that a suitable efficient form can be obtained according to species.;
